Understanding the Maine Business Landscape

Maine's industry focus spans multiple sectors. Cybersecurity stands out as one of the most growing fields, with firms like Defendify providing innovative solutions for small and medium-sized businesses. Beyond security, the state hosts health tech ventures, software platforms, and financial services startups.

Cybersecurity and Data Privacy Solutions

The cybersecurity sector has experienced significant expansion. Companies are designed to help businesses protect their digital assets. Defendify, for example, was recognized as a top 10 Maine startup and offers specialized insurance and security products. This industry continues to grow, creating numerous job opportunities.

Health Technology and Innovation

Health tech represents another booming sector. The Roux Institute actively welcomes new health tech startups, recognizing the potential of this market. These companies develop solutions that improve patient outcomes and streamline healthcare operations.

Maine Angels and Local Investment Community

Maine Angels focuses on investing in promising entrepreneurs with emphasis on local businesses. These investors provide more than capital—they offer mentorship, guidance, and access to their extensive network. This support system strengthens the entire ecosystem.
